Eco-Friendly Innovations: The Rise of Recycled Pallet Use
The manufacturing industry is witnessing a remarkable shift towards sustainable practices, and one area that's seeing particularly substantial growth is the use of recycled pallets. These once-discarded materials are now being repurposed into a variety of innovative products, reducing waste and minimizing the environmental impact of construction projects.
From charming-inspired furniture to creative architectural elements, recycled pallets offer a responsible alternative to virgin materials.
This movement is driven by both ecological concerns and the increasing demand for sustainable products among consumers.
As awareness of the benefits of recycled pallets grows, we can expect to see even more ingenious applications for this versatile material in the future.

Building a Better Future: The Role of Pallets in Global Trade
Pallets have become an essential part of the global trade network. These sturdy platforms facilitate the efficient transportation of goods across borders. From raw materials to finished products, pallets guarantee safe and secure shipment. The integration of economies has increased the demand for pallets, making them a fundamental element in the global supply chain.
The use of pallets offers numerous benefits. They enhance storage space, facilitate loading and unloading operations, and decrease the risk of loss to goods during transit. Pallets also promote sustainability by being reusable. As global trade continues to evolve, pallets will undoubtedly continue to play a vital role in bridging markets and driving economic growth.
